Read more news about wines www.cortahojas.com.-/ The prestigious British wine critic, Jancis Robinson, was in Chile. And stay he met near Chilean wineries and its productions. The expert described his journey in Financial Times, through its highlights column, where he said his trip was to update their wine knowledge and escape the worst of the British winter. In his text, he highlighted the new generation of Chilean wine producers and compared with those of South Africa, claiming to have similarities are remarkable that add color to the traditional variety in the region.
In his expert opinion indicates that the two countries are among the largest producers of wine outside Europe. He explained that before, producers followed the trends of European classics, but in the last years, both countries have developed a new generation of small-scale producers. They are younger productions that are producing a new collection of wines based on the oldest vines, and previously neglected in regions that ten years ago barely mentioned.
These are wines that emphasize freshness, authenticity and character of the vineyard, for alcohol and technique of viticulture.
He explained that Chile has hosted the new generation of producers in the southern regions center, specifically in the Maule and Itata, where there are very old vines, particularly Cinsault and Carignan, which were planted with government support after the earthquakes of ’40 and ’60.

Jancis Robinson is a recognized expert worldwide. He is the current advisor to the wine cellar of Queen Elizabeth II of the United Kingdom, writes a column in the Financial Times and was described by Decanter magazine as a journalist and most respected wine critic in the world.
